Hello friends, I would like to know which the form simplest to be made the combinations of loads in a structure of more or less automatic form in Sap2000. The ideal would be to introduce the loads and safety factors and that of automatic form were combined to obtain the envelopes. Thanks beforehand. A greeting

The answer seems simple, so sorry if i have not truly understanded what you need.
If you work in linear, i'd run as many analysis cases as i need, then i'd define Combos entering the cases and the safety factors you need, linear adding a case to another.

Hello, which I am trying to do is that the program combines the loads. I would introduce the loads and coeficienes of security for the favorable and unfavorable cases. The program would calculate all the possible combinations later and the envelopes. Treatment to avoid to have to write all the possible combinations in the program. Greetings
 
SAP will automatically generate factored load combinations per design code IF you do design and IF SAP has the design code you need. Even then, sometimes you have to add your own combinations. Alternatively, you can define load combinations yourself and save them to use again using the Edit menu>Interactive database tables. Under the Load Definitions > 'Response combinations' (not a very intuitive name, at first I thought it had something to do with Response spectrum). You can also do the same thing with Load cases.

You can export the load cases and load combination tables to Excel and File menu> Import the Excel file for models that are applicable for that set of loads and load combinations which you have saved. Assuming you have a SAP version recent enough (version 8 or newer I think) to have the database tables.
